General Comments
We have been visiting this chain of restaurants for many years and they just seem to get better and better, why oh why can't we have chains of restaurants like this in the UK.
The Olive Garden restaurant has moved to larger premises on International Drive in recent years, but it still manages to feel quite intimate inside with discreet seating sections.
Be warned, portions are huge, and my daughter has yet to finish her favourite Fettuccine Alfredo - doggy boxes are also supplied!
